Murder accused, Navendra Basdeo, called ‘Phone’, 24, of 14 Johanna North, Black Bush Polder,who was on trial for the unlawful killing of Karan
Sukhdeo was on Tuesday found not guilty of murder, but guilty of manslaughter.
Basdeo was on trial in the Berbice High Court before Justice Jo Ann Barlow and a mixed Jury. He killed Sukhdeo, called “Vishal”, 30, a truck driver and father of one, of 101 Johanna North, Black Bush Polder on Saturday August 23, 2014.
Attorney at law Mursalene Bacchus is appearing for the accused in association with attorney at Law Surihya Sabsook.
State Prosecutor Mandel Moore is presenting the state’s case.
The incident reportedly occurred around 23:45 hrs at Johanna North, Black Bush Polder. Basdeo and Sukhdeo had an altercation at a wedding house at Black Bush Polder, Corentyne Berbice.
When the matter continued Justice Barlow summed up the evidence to the jury. She directed them on the issues of the law. The judge cited a number of inconsistencies during the trial.
The jury after their deliberation at first had a not guilty verdict on the question of murder. On the question of manslaughter they returned with an 11-1 verdict of guilty.
Defence lawyer Bacchus then asked for an adjournment for a probation report which was granted by Justice Barlow.
Mr. Bacchus had submitted that there were many omissions and inconsistencies in the prosecution case.
Ganesh Sookdeo, who testified to seeing the accused stabbing his brother, gave four statements, but never mentioned in any who stabbed his brother.
There was a period of 23 minutes, in which no one would have seen the deceased after the incident. Government Pathologist Dr. Vivekanand Brijmohan testified that from the injuries received the deceased would have died instantly.
However Ganesh testified that his brother ran 300M before he collapsed.
Ganesh also testified that his brother was found about nine minutes after the incident. He and the others left and went home to get his parents. He returned to the scene about 15 minutes later. There was no evidence as to what happen during those 15 minutes. Prosecutor Moore in the submission relied on the evidence of the prosecution witnesses. He said that there was a scuffle between the accused and the deceased. The deceased was injured on his left side which was confirmed by the doctor.
Navendra Basdeo gave an unsworn statement from the dock in which he denied killing anybody.
Government Pathologist Dr. Brijmohan testified to conducting a Post Mortem examination on the body of Sukdeo at the New Amsterdam Hospital and gave the cause of death as multiple injuries. He received stab wounds in the region of the heart and about the body.
Testifying during the trial were the brother of the deceased, Ganesh Sookdeo; the father Deochand Sookdeo; his mother Yowattie Hardat, Rice farmer Hemchamd Budhoo at whose place the weeding was being held; Rajendra Ragnauth who was a member of a search party, the brother of the accused Vishnu Basdeo; and two cousins Harold and Tameshwar.
